"A Mango-Shaped Space" is a young adult novel by Wendy Mass that follows the story of a girl named Mia, who experiences Synesthesia, a neurological condition where senses overlap. The book explores Mia's journey of self-discovery and acceptance as she navigates the challenges of living with this unique condition.

In the book A Mango Shaped Space, an example of symbolism is Mia's cat Mango. Mango represents life and what is left of Mia's grandfather. Mango helped Mia cope with the loss of her grandfather and Mia actually believes Mango is a gift from him.
In the book "A Mango-Shaped Space," Mia has synesthesia, a condition where she sees colors associated with numbers, letters, and sounds. This ability shapes Mia's perception of the world around her and influences her relationships and experiences throughout the story.

In "A Mango Shaped Space," the ending signifies Mia's acceptance of herself and her synesthesia. By embracing her unique way of perceiving the world, Mia finds a sense of self-acceptance and belonging. The conclusion also suggests that Mia will continue to explore and navigate her synesthesia as a part of her identity.
